General
Sim Type | Dual Sim, GSM+GSM | Single Sim, GSM |
Dual Sim | Yes | No |
Device Type | Smartphone | Smartphone |
Release Date | May, 2012 | September, 2006 |
Design
Dimensions | 61.5 x 112.7 x 11.5 mm | 53 x 99 x 21 mm |
Weight | 122 g | 120 g |
Design Type | Classic (Candybar) | Slider |
Display
Type | Color TFT Screen (16M colors Colors) | Color TFT Screen (16M colors Colors) |
Touch | Yes | No |
Size | 3.5 inches, 320 x 480 pixels | 2.6 inches, 240 x 320 pixels |
Aspect Ratio | 3:2 | 4:3 |
PPI | ~ 165 PPI | ~ 154 PPI |
Memory
Phonebook | Unlimited | Unlimited |
RAM | 512 MB | 64 MB |
Storage | 3 GB | 160 MB |
Card Slot | Yes, upto 32 GB | Yes, upto 8 GB |
Connectivity
GPRS | Yes | Yes |
EDGE | Yes | Yes |
3G | Yes 7.2 Mbps Download | Yes 3.6 Mbps Download |
Wifi | Yes, with wifi-hotspot | Yes, with wifi-hotspot |
Bluetooth | Yes, v3.0 | Yes, v2.0 |
USB | Yes, microUSB v2.0 | Yes, miniUSB v2.0 |
USB Features | USB Charging, USB Storage |
Extra
GPS | Yes, with A-GPS Support | Yes, with A-GPS Support |
Sensors | Accelerometer, Compass | Accelerometer |
3.5mm Headphone Jack | Yes | Yes |
Extra | TV Out |
Camera
Rear Camera | 5 MP with autofocus | 5 MP with autofocus |
Features | Smile detection, Geo tagging | |
Video Recording | 480p @ 30 fps | 480p @ 30 fps |
Flash | Yes, LED | |
Front Camera | No | 0.07 MP |
Technical
OS | Android v2.3 (Gingerbread) | Symbian v9.2 |
Chipset | 11 | |
CPU | 832 MHz, Single Core Processor | 332 MHz, Single Core Processor |
Java | Yes, via 3rd party | Yes, MIDP v2 |
Browser | Yes, supports HTML | Yes, supports HTML/Flash |
Multimedia
Supports | MMS, Instant Messaging, Voice Recording, Voice Commands, Calendar, YouTube Player | MMS, Instant Messaging, Voice Recording, Voice Commands, Calendar |
Yes | Yes | |
Music | MP3, AAC, AAC+, WMA, AMR, OGG, MIDI | MP3, AAC, AAC+, eAAC+, WMA |
Video | MPEG4, H.263, H.264, WMV, 3GP, Flash Video, MKV | MPEG4, H.263, H.264, 3GPP, RealVideo 8, RealVideo 9, RealVideo 10 |
FM Radio | Yes | Yes |
Document Reader | Yes | Yes |
Battery
Type | Removable Battery | Removable Battery |
Size | 1300 mAh, Li-ion Battery | 950 mAh, Li-ion Battery |
StandBy Time | 21 days | 220 hours |
Talk Time | 16 hours | 390 min |
